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6443938 9098 423797339
5349 3224 4493
5349 3224 4493
874210976 764554102 01798
All about undefined
Interested in learning more?
5349 3224 4493
874210976 764554102 01798
See more
9667 83347 29
61395 87727 0271916 483793
See more
7390035391 66246186 92970179572
544090001 199 623864949 954
See more